Як створити файл/папку та назвати його на основі поточної позначки часу

How to effectively deal with bots on your site? The best protection against click fraud.

Якщо ви шукаєте способи автоматичного створення файлів і папок і присвоєння їм імен на основі часової позначки вашої системи, ви потрапили в потрібне місце. Існує дуже простий метод, за допомогою якого ви можете виконати це завдання. Створені папки або файли потім можна використовувати для різних цілей, наприклад для зберігання резервних копій файлів, сортування файлів за датами тощо.

У цій статті ми пояснюємо за допомогою кількох дуже простих кроків, як ви можете автоматично створювати файли та папки у своїй Windows 11/10 і називати їх на основі часової позначки системи. Використовується метод пакетного сценарію, і він дуже простий. Сподіваюся, вам сподобається читати статтю.

11 Файл створений мін

Зміст

Розділ 1: Як автоматично створити папку та назвати її на основі поточної позначки часу системи

instagram story viewer

Крок 1: По-перше, перейдіть до батьківської папки де ви хочете створити папку та назвати її на основі поточної позначки часу системи.

Як далі, клацніть правою кнопкою миші на порожній простір, натисніть на Новий а потім натисніть на Текстовий документ варіант.

1 Новий текст Мін

Крок 2: Зараз подвійне клацання на новоствореному текстовому документі, щоб відредагувати його.

2 Відкрити файл Мін

Крок 3: коли текстовий документ відкриється в Блокноті, копіювати і вставляти наступний сценарій на нього.

echo off set CUR_YYYY=%date:~10,4% встановити CUR_MM=%дата:~4,2% встановити CUR_DD=%дата:~7,2% встановити CUR_HH=%time:~0,2% якщо %CUR_HH% lss 10 (встановити CUR_HH=0%time:~1,1%) встановити CUR_NN=%time:~3,2% встановити CUR_SS=%time:~6,2% встановити CUR_MS=%time:~9,2% встановити SUBFILENAME=%CUR_DD%-%CUR_MM%-%CUR_YYYY%_%CUR_HH%.%CUR_NN%.%CUR_SS% mkdir %SUBFILENAME%
3 копія сценарію Мін

Не забудьте натиснути клавіші CTRL + S разом до зберегти файлу, коли ви закінчите копіювати наведений вище сценарій.

РЕКЛАМА

Пояснення сценарію

Спочатку сценарій екстракти поточний день, місяць, рік, години, хвилини, секунди та мілісекунди від системного часу. Нижче наведено сценарій, відповідальний за цю частину.

набір CUR_YYYY=%дата:~10,4% набірCUR_MM=%дата:~4,2% набірCUR_DD=%дата:~7,2% набірCUR_HH=%час:~0,2% якщо %CUR_HH% lss 10 (встановити CUR_HH=0%time:~1,1%) встановленоCUR_NN=%час:~3,2% набірCUR_SS=%час:~6,2% набірCUR_MS=%час:~9,2% 

Отже, створені змінні виглядають так:

CUR_YYYY – зберігає рік

CUR_MM – Зберігає місяць

CUR_DD – Зберігає день

CUR_HH – зберігає години

CUR_NN – зберігає хвилини

CUR_SS – зберігає секунди

CUR_MS – зберігає мілісекунди

Нижній рядок відповідає за форматування імені папки. Відповідно до рядка нижче, назва папки буде у форматі День-Місяць-Рік_години. Хвилини. Секунди. Потім формат зберігається у змінній з іменем SUBFILENAME.

встановити SUBFILENAME=%CUR_DD%-%CUR_MM%-%CUR_YYYY%_%CUR_HH%.%CUR_NN%.%CUR_SS%

Нарешті, папка створюється за допомогою mkdir команда.

mkdir %SUBFILENAME%

Як змінити формат іменування

  • Якщо вам потрібен інший формат для назви папки, ви можете використовувати змінні, описані в розділі вище. Наприклад, якщо ви хочете, щоб формат назви вашої папки був таким як Рік_Місяць_День-Секунди. годин. Хвилини, потім ваша встановити SUBFILENAME рядок потрібно буде змінити наступним чином.
 встановити SUBFILENAME=%CUR_YYYY%-%CUR_MM%-%CUR_DD%_%CUR_SS%.%CUR_HH%.%CUR_NN%

Результат ==> 2022-04-15_58.21.15

  • Ви також можете змінити роздільник між змінними. Наприклад, якщо ви хочете дефіси щоб відокремити час, а не точки, потім ваш SUBFILENAME необхідно буде змінити на наступне.
 встановити SUBFILENAME=%CUR_DD%-%CUR_MM%-%CUR_YYYY%_%CUR_HH%-%CUR_NN%-%CUR_SS%

Результат ==> 15-04-2022_21-18-26

  • Якщо ви хочете, щоб між ними не було роздільників Дата елементи і Час елементів, але між датою та часом потрібен дефіс, тоді SUBFILENAME буде:
 встановити SUBFILENAME=%CUR_DD%%CUR_MM%%CUR_YYYY%_%CUR_HH%%CUR_NN%%CUR_SS%

Результат ==> 15042022_211849

Крок 4: як далі, поверніться до папки, де ви зберегли текстовий документ, клацніть на ньому, а потім натисніть кнопку F2 ключ до перейменувати це.

Дайте назву на свій вибір, але ви повинні дати її розширення як летюча миша. Це найважливіша частина.

4 Перейменувати Мін

Крок 5: Після того, як ви перейменуєте та клацнете десь ще, вам буде представлено Підтвердження перейменування діалогове вікно. Натисніть на Так кнопку, щоб перейти до наступного кроку.

5 Підтвердьте Перейменувати Мін

Крок 6: Ваш пакетний сценарій тепер готовий до виконання. Подвійне клацання у файлі, щоб виконати його.

6 Виконати скрипт Мін

Крок 7: Магія! Нова папка створюється в тій самій папці, що й ваш пакетний сценарій, і її назва залежить від поточної часової позначки вашої системи.

7 папка створена Мін

Розділ 2: Як автоматично створити файл і назвати його на основі поточної позначки часу системи

У розділі 1 ми створили папку, яка отримала назву на основі поточної позначки часу системи. У цьому розділі давайте подивимося, як можна автоматично створити файл і назвати його на основі поточної часової позначки системи.

Поперше, створіть пакетний файл, як детально описано в Розділі 1.

Крок 1: Клацніть правою кнопкою миші на пакетний файл ви створили з Розділ 1 а потім натисніть на Показати більше варіантів.

8 Показати додаткові параметри Мін

Крок 2: У меню, що розгорнеться, натисніть на Редагувати варіант.

9 Оптимізовано редагування

Крок 3: Тепер, коментар з mkdirлінія ближче до кінця. Це частина сценарію, яка відповідає за створення папки.

До коментарпоза рядок у пакетному сценарії, який потрібно додати 2 двокрапки до початку рядка. Це змусить сценарій ігнорувати рядок після двокрапки. Отже, ваш рядок mkdir буде таким, і він буде ігноруватися під час виконання сценарію.

::mkdir %SUBFILENAME%

Тепер давайте додамо рядок, який створить файл, використовуючи той самий формат імен.

echo "Привіт, Ласкаво просимо на сторінку Geek" > %SUBFILENAME%.txt

Отже, остаточний код, який повинен бути присутнім у файлі пакетного сценарію, має бути таким.

echo off set CUR_YYYY=%date:~10,4% встановити CUR_MM=%дата:~4,2% встановити CUR_DD=%дата:~7,2% встановити CUR_HH=%time:~0,2% якщо %CUR_HH% lss 10 (встановити CUR_HH=0%time:~1,1%) встановити CUR_NN=%time:~3,2% встановити CUR_SS=%time:~6,2% встановити CUR_MS=%time:~9,2% встановити SUBFILENAME=%CUR_DD%%CUR_MM%%CUR_YYYY%_%CUR_HH%%CUR_NN%%CUR_SS% ::mkdir %SUBFILENAME% echo "Привіт, Ласкаво просимо на сторінку Geek" > %SUBFILENAME%.txt
9 Команда створення файлу Мін

Не забувайте збережіть файл натиснувши кнопку CTRL і S ключі разом як завжди.

Крок 4: Подвійне клацання на ваш пакетний сценарій, щоб виконати його.

10 Виконати новий пакет Мін

Крок 5: Ось так! Тепер створюється новий файл із текстом за замовчуванням Привіт, Ласкаво просимо на сторінку Geek. Ти можеш подвійне клацання у текстовому файлі, щоб відкрити його. Ти можеш редагувати файл і додайте будь-який текст на ваш вибір, так само, як ви зазвичай редагуєте та зберігаєте текстовий файл. Насолоджуйтесь!

11 Файл створений мін

Розділ 3: Як автоматично створити папку та файл і назвати їх на основі поточної позначки часу системи

У цьому розділі, двічі клацнувши командний файл, файл і папку буде створено автоматично, і вони обидва будуть названі на основі поточної позначки часу системи.

Крок 1: Клацніть правою кнопкою миші на пакетний сценарій, який ви створили Розділ 2, а потім натисніть на Показати більше варіантів.

12 Показати додаткові параметри Копіювати Мін

Крок 2: Натисніть на Редагувати варіант на наступному кроці.

9 Оптимізовано редагування

Крок 3: щоб створити папку разом із файлом, видалити в :: від початку ст mkdir лінія.

Ваш остаточний сценарій має бути таким.

echo off set CUR_YYYY=%date:~10,4% встановити CUR_MM=%дата:~4,2% встановити CUR_DD=%дата:~7,2% встановити CUR_HH=%time:~0,2% якщо %CUR_HH% lss 10 (встановити CUR_HH=0%time:~1,1%) встановити CUR_NN=%time:~3,2% встановити CUR_SS=%time:~6,2% встановити CUR_MS=%time:~9,2% встановити SUBFILENAME=%CUR_DD%%CUR_MM%%CUR_YYYY%_%CUR_HH%%CUR_NN%%CUR_SS% mkdir %SUBFILENAME% echo "Привіт, Ласкаво просимо на сторінку Geek" > %SUBFILENAME%.txt
13 Розкоментувати Mkdir Мін

Як завжди, збережіть файл, натиснувши кнопку CTRL + S клавіші одночасно.

Крок 4: Подвійне клацання у пакетному файлі для виконання після його збереження.

14 Виконати пакет Мін

Крок 5: Вуаля! Ви можете побачити, що новий файл і папка створено, і обидва вони названі на основі поточної позначки часу вашої системи.

15 Папка і файл створені Мін

Будь ласка, повідомте нам у розділі коментарів, якщо ви застрягли на якомусь із кроків.

Слідкуйте за оновленнями, щоб отримати додаткові прийоми, поради та виправлення.

Ви також можете завантажити цей інструмент відновлення ПК, щоб знайти та виправити будь-яку проблему ПК:
Крок 1 - Завантажте інструмент відновлення ПК Restoro звідси
Крок 2. Натисніть «Почати сканування», щоб автоматично знайти та виправити будь-яку проблему ПК.
Teachs.ru
Як вимкнути анімацію меню «Пуск» у Windows 11

Як вимкнути анімацію меню «Пуск» у Windows 11ЯкWindows 11

26 жовтня 2021 року За Супрія ПрабхуMicrosoft представила концепцію меню «Пуск» із запуском операційної системи Windows 95, а пізніше протягом багатьох років вони покращили меню «Пуск», додавши ані...

Читати далі
Як підключитися до прихованої мережі Wi-Fi у Windows 11

Як підключитися до прихованої мережі Wi-Fi у Windows 11ЯкWi FiWindows 11

5 жовтня 2021 року За TechieWriterМережі Wi-Fi можна налаштувати таким чином, щоб їх SSID (назва Wi-Fi) не відображався в розділі доступних мереж жодного з пристроїв. Це приховані мережі Wi-Fi. Існ...

Читати далі
Як заблокувати ПК з Windows 11: 4 способи

Як заблокувати ПК з Windows 11: 4 способиЯкWindows 11

27 жовтня 2021 року За Супрія ПрабхуБагато користувачів скаржаться на те, що деякі дані/інформацію часто викрадають з їхньої системи, але забувають, що це може бути пов’язано з тим, що вони залишаю...

Читати далі
ig stories viewer